ACCIDENTS AND FATALITIES.

HOCKEY PLAYER INJURED. (Per United Press Association.) WELLINGTON, July 12. In a Third Grade hockey match between Technical College and Old Boys, Gray Russell (Technical) fell and sustained a broken leg. FOOTBALLERS INJURED. (Per United ,Press Association.) CHRISTCHURCH, July 11. A Millar, the Linwood half-back, in the Linwood-Mcrivalo game at Lancaster Park to-day, was injured just before the match ended. Ho was removed from the field to the, hospital in an unconscious condition, suffering from concussion. M'CJabo, the Morivalo player who was injured during the match against' Linwood this afternoon, and who did not return to play after the interval, was also sent to hospital for an X-ray examination. It is feared that a rib has been broken. A boy named Sydney Alexander, a member of the Christchurch Seventh Grade team, broke his forearm while playing against Sydenham at Lancaster Park- Ho was removed to hospital. James M'Korrow, a Southern footballer, received an injury to his side on Saturday in the match against University A, and was admitted to the Hospital. He is not badly hurt.
